Hinchey and Luhnow suspended for a year. Team loses draft picks in 2020 and 2021. Says Cora's punishment is still being decided but it will be severe.

Cora's suspension is going to be the most severe. The Commissioner's Statement confirms he was the mastermind behind the whole operation: "Alex Cora began to call the replay review room on the replay phone to obtain sign information... Cora arranged for a video room technician to install a monitor displaying the center field camera feed immediately outside of the Astros dugout."

But not only that, he took the scheme he developed with the Astros and brought that to the Red Sox, as the Statement outlines the same exact Apple Watch testing scheme was used for some time with the Astros, as was exposed in the NYT article last season. This only underscores the fact that he led the scheme and carried it with him as he moved to the Red Sox.

Wouldn't be surprised to see Cora get two+ year suspension, considering he was not just an active participant (something Hinch and Luhnow were not and both got a year), but the mastermind behind it all. Would be extremely hypocritical to see the Commissioner dish out anything equal or less than a year.
